A Cobourg recreational vehicle enthusiast has launched a petition, seeking support from residents to remove existing and proposed zoning restrictions on the parking of RVs and watercraft on private residential properties.
Maria Papaioannoy says there is already a local bylaw prohibiting RV parking on public roads and that the proposed six-metre length limit is unworkable, given the average length of an RV is more than 30 feet.
She adds that a resident can’t change a zoning variance and that the municipality’s position is punitive. Papaioannoy is set to go before Cobourg Council on Wednesday with her proposed solutions.
